I will be getting some 75 head of feral cattle, and was advised to use a Gallagher electric fence set up. Six ft posts with wire about 12" apart. I will be using it inside of about 350 acres that is fenced with standard barbed wire. The Parmak Mk. 6 is cheaper and seems like it would do the job. Do you good folks have any suggestions as to fencing applications?

We prefer Gallagher, we get much better survice from the dealer here. Whatever you use, the ground is the single most important aspect. Use plenty of ground rods at least 5 and better six feet deep
